Transaction e0b89fefb2fd99af43c1cfcbdd97c730c5f46e324a286e8f2824bcfe44319a1e

100 Input
1 Outputs
  • e0b89fefb2fd99af43c1cfcbdd97c730c5f46e324a286e8f2824bcfe44319a1e:0
  • value  66529156
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h